Understanding Laser Vision Improvement



Curious about how laser vision modification works? Laser vision correction, additionally known as refractive surgical treatment, improves the cornea to enhance vision. It's a prominent alternative for those looking for liberty from glasses or contacts. Throughout the procedure, a laser is made use of to specifically reshape the cornea, correcting refractive mistakes such as n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.


The process starts with a thorough eye exam to determine your candidacy for the treatment. Your eye doctor will go over the various alternatives readily available and help you select the most effective one for your individual requirements.

Prior to the surgery, numbing eye decreases are applied to guarantee your convenience during the procedure. The laser then improves the cornea, permitting light to concentrate effectively on the retina, resulting in clearer vision.

After the surgery, you may experience some pain or sensitivity to light, but these signs typically subside within a couple of days. It's essential to follow your cosmetic surgeon's post-operative directions meticulously to make certain a smooth healing and ideal results.

LASIK is a popular choice for fixing n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ism by improving the cornea using a laser.

PRK entails removing the outer layer of the cornea prior to improving it with a laser, making it appropriate for individuals with thin corneas or certain corneal abnormalities.

SMILE is a minimally intrusive procedure where a little piece of cells is eliminated from the cornea to deal with refractive errors.

Each kind of laser eye surgery has its very own advantages and considerations, so speaking with your eye care specialist is critical in identifying the most appropriate choice for your details demands. Advantages and Risks of Procedure



When thinking about laser vision improvement, it's necessary to evaluate the advantages versus the potential risks connected with the procedure.

The primary advantage of laser vision improvement is improved vision without the demand for glasses or call lenses. This can result in greater benefit, boosted self-confidence, and a better lifestyle. Additionally, lots of clients experience enhanced visual clarity and sharper focus adhering to the treatment.

Nevertheless, it's critical to recognize the dangers included. While laser vision adjustment is typically risk-free, there's a small chance of issues such as completely dry eyes, glow, halos, and even under or overcorrection of vision. In rare instances, much more extreme issues like infection or vision loss can take place.

It is necessary to discuss these dangers with your eye care company and thoroughly consider your private scenario before waging the treatment.
